Blockchain expertise has emerged as a momentous power for transformation of the traditional approaches for on-line interactions, transactions, and data change. Do you could have abilities in coding, blockchain expertise, and cryptography? If sure, you want a blockchain growth tutorial to construct the talents required to create new blockchain-based options. Blockchain has the aptitude to rework a number of industries, comparable to healthcare, finance, provide chain administration, actual property, music, and artwork.
Subsequently, the demand for expert blockchain builders has been rising at an exponential charge. Nonetheless, you will need to study some vital highlights of blockchain expertise and necessities for a blockchain developer profession path earlier than pursuing a profession in that area. Allow us to study concerning the vital issues that you’d come throughout in a developer’s information for blockchain growth.
Fundamentals Required to Change into Blockchain Builders
The very first thing it is advisable develop into a blockchain developer is a powerful command over fundamentals of blockchain expertise. You could have an in-depth understanding of blockchain and its key parts earlier than transferring additional on a blockchain developer profession path. It could possibly allow you to navigate by way of any blockchain growth roadmap with minimal challenges and obstacles. Blockchain is a digital ledger that helps file transactions between completely different events in a totally immutable, safe, and clear method.
As in comparison with standard ledgers, blockchain is decentralized in nature and isn’t beneath the management or possession of a single entity. Quite the opposite, blockchain features a community of computer systems or nodes that may work collectively for validation and storage of knowledge in blocks linked chronologically with one another to create a series.
All of the blocks within the chain characteristic a singular code or hash created by advanced mathematical algorithms. With the assistance of the hash, blockchain ensures immutability of knowledge within the blocks. After including a block to the chain, it turns into one with the ledger and can’t be modified or deleted.
Necessary Parts in Blockchain
You possibly can develop higher fluency within the blockchain growth course of by understanding the essential parts that underline the workings of blockchain. The three outstanding parts of blockchain expertise are cryptography, consensus algorithms, and sensible contracts. Every part serves a singular function in blockchain growth tasks because of its distinctive functionalities.
Cryptography is a crucial spotlight for all blockchain builders because it helps in safeguarding blockchain transactions. It serves as a safe method for the encryption and decryption of knowledge, alongside guaranteeing that solely licensed events can entry the information. Cryptography is important for blockchain transactions because it helps in safeguarding the privateness of customers and stopping cyber-attacks and fraud.
Earlier than you dive deeper into particulars of the favored blockchain growth instruments, it is very important study consensus mechanisms. The consensus mechanism or algorithm is accountable for guaranteeing that every one the nodes taking part within the blockchain community agree collectively to the validity of transactions. Some frequent examples of consensus mechanisms embrace Proof of Work, Proof of Stake, Delegated Proof of Stake, and Proof of Authority.
One other very important facet of blockchain growth refers to sensible contracts. The self-executing pc applications may also help in automation of contract execution course of between two events. Good contracts are saved on a blockchain, and they’re executed mechanically upon success of sure circumstances. One of many outstanding highlights of sensible contracts is their capacity to take away intermediaries comparable to banks or attorneys.
Construct your id as a licensed blockchain skilled with 101 Blockchains’ Blockchain Certifications designed to offer enhanced profession prospects.
Causes to Pursue Blockchain Growth
The elemental ideas of blockchain present an excellent basis to consider your profession as a blockchain developer. Nonetheless, you’ll have sure apprehensions earlier than finalizing the choice to pursue a profession in blockchain growth. You want a reputable blockchain growth tutorial to capitalize on numerous advantages. For instance, blockchain growth can open a number of profession alternatives for you. The functions of blockchain in several industries counsel that blockchain builders can discover profession alternatives with several types of companies.
Crucial motive to pursue a profession in blockchain growth is the reassurance of a greater wage. For instance, the common annual wage of blockchain builders in america is $125,000 to $145,000. On prime of that, you will need to additionally be aware the rising demand for blockchain builders, which is a constructive issue. Decrypt acknowledged that the demand for blockchain programming abilities had elevated by greater than 550% in 2022. Because the adoption of blockchain expertise continues rising, the demand for blockchain builders will soar greater in future.
Create new, high-level, progressive blockchain options for various industries as a highly-skilled blockchain developer with a Blockchain Developer Profession Path.
What are the Necessary Blockchain Growth Platforms?
The discussions about blockchain growth draw consideration to completely different instruments used within the course of. Information of the most effective blockchain growth instruments, comparable to vital growth platforms, may also help you keep away from confusion about the place to begin for blockchain growth tasks. Blockchain growth platforms present the best environments for creation and administration of blockchain functions. Listed here are a few of the vital blockchain growth platforms that you will need to study to develop into a blockchain builders.
The preferred blockchain growth platform for novices and skilled builders is Ethereum. It has a big group, a great deal of documentation, and has achieved maturity. On prime of that, Ethereum additionally gives the advantages of Solidity for dApp growth with ease.
Hyperledger Material has been hosted by the Linux Basis and is a viable alternative for the blockchain growth course of in enterprise use circumstances. You should utilize it to create non-public blockchains that includes customizable permissions and guaranteeing scalability and privateness.
Cardano can also be one of many common blockchain growth platforms with the advantages of sustainability and safety. It leverages an unbiased consensus mechanism often called Ouroboros and emphasizes interoperability and scalability above all the pieces else.
Tezos is one other notable blockchain growth platform that has gained recognition for a singular on-chain governance mannequin. In consequence, it helps simpler upgrades with out exhausting forks. Most significantly, it’s helpful for builders who wish to create apps that may scale up with out community disruptions.
The seek for efficient blockchain growth platforms also can lead you to Polkadot. It’s the supreme alternative for a blockchain growth roadmap that emphasizes interoperability above all the pieces else. Polkadot is the right alternative for builders who wish to develop functions that may work throughout completely different blockchains.
What are the Programming Languages and Instruments for Blockchain Builders?
The considered blockchain growth brings considerations about programming to the minds of readers straight away. You may need questions like “Which programming language is used for blockchain?” earlier than you dive into blockchain growth tasks. You will need to be aware that you’d have a number of programming languages and instruments for creating blockchain functions. Right here is a top level view of probably the most generally used programming languages and instruments for blockchain growth.
Solidity is clearly the preferred blockchain growth language you’ll come throughout in any tutorial or course. It shares many similarities with JavaScript and serves as a helpful useful resource for creating and deploying sensible contracts on Ethereum. As of now, it’s the preferred software for dApp growth.
If you’re questioning concerning the causes for including JavaScript to this listing, then you will need to know that blockchain growth has some similarities with standard growth. JavaScript is a helpful useful resource for sensible contract growth on platforms comparable to Hyperledger Material.
Vyper shares some similarities with Python and serves the advantages of simplicity and safety. The helpful traits of Vyper make it a helpful decide for creating Ethereum sensible contracts.
The discussions in a blockchain growth tutorial may also draw your consideration towards selections like Rust. It has gained reputation for providing unparalleled efficiency and security. Rust finds promising functions for blockchain growth on blockchains comparable to Polkadot and Solana.
The listing of blockchain growth instruments that you will need to study earlier than diving into blockchain growth tasks additionally contains Remix. It’s an built-in growth setting that helps Ethereum sensible contract growth.
One other notable software which you could leverage for blockchain growth is Truffle. It really works as an Ethereum growth setting and a testing framework. Truffle may also help you with streamlining completely different processes, comparable to creation, testing, and deployment of sensible contracts.
Begin studying Blockchain with world’s first Blockchain Talent Paths with high quality assets tailor-made by business consultants Now!
How Can You Change into a Blockchain Developer?
The insights on fundamentals of blockchain and the vital blockchain growth platforms, programming languages, and instruments present a transparent impression of the necessities for blockchain growth. Curiously, questions like “What programming language is used for blockchain?” usually are not the one instruments that you simply want for fulfillment in blockchain growth. You also needs to familiarize your self with the vital steps and greatest practices that you will need to observe for blockchain growth tasks. On prime of it, you will need to additionally depend on skilled coaching and certifications to spice up your abilities and show them.
Remaining Phrases
The profession alternatives for blockchain builders are increasing throughout completely different industries. Are you able to capitalize on the brand new alternatives for working as a blockchain developer in several sectors? You could look past this blockchain growth tutorial and elementary ideas of blockchain expertise.
Skilled coaching beneath the steerage of consultants may also help you hone your abilities based on the market demand. Efficient identification of the talents that you simply want and the instruments and programming languages that you simply want in blockchain growth can help your coaching journey. Be taught extra about blockchain growth with the assistance of coaching assets tailor-made by consultants proper now.
*Disclaimer: The article shouldn’t be taken as, and isn’t supposed to offer any funding recommendation. Claims made on this article don’t represent funding recommendation and shouldn’t be taken as such. 101 Blockchains shall not be accountable for any loss sustained by any one that depends on this text. Do your individual analysis!